Alum Creek / Slower bite at Alum this week
« on: February 15, 2014, 11:37:42 PM »
Well plenty of fish on screen this week but alot slower then has been last 3 weeks. Still my buddy and i have been getting a nice 8 to 10 good slabs in a couple hours usually. With some real heavy thick 13-14" blacks mixed in. Today was worst day so far only a few keepers and alot of small fish. Fish are showing higher from bottom this week but most are 4-6" crappies. Bite all season is so light many guys fishing are not even realizing they are having bites. Spikes have been are best weapon at alum outfishing waxies and minnows by far. Interested to see how the bite goes with warm up and some fresh water coming into lakes should be some good fishinh. Be safe though with warmer temps even though thick ice out there it will soften fast be smart and good fishing. Here is a couple slabs from other week we have been getting quite a few like these. Gonna be a great spring fishing at alum for slabs.

Alum Creek / Alum Crappie Bite tonight!!
« on: February 26, 2011, 10:02:52 PM »
Had the marina all to myself tonight could not get a saugeye to bite. But it was so nice out i stuck around after dark for a hour and a half and the crappies woke up big time. Was in 23 foot of water and the screen lit up around 15 feet. Had a red glow jig on with plastic tail and spikes. They were coming up to meet the jig as it was falling. Water was murky on surface must have been fairly clean deeper the way they were acting. If they did not hit it right away all i had to do was pull it away quick about a foot and stop and wham. Kept 15 total with 9 that were pushing 10-12" all blacks,threw about 15 back as well. Was a good way to end evening after no eyes would bite. Pile of fillets waiting to be fried up tomorrow night. Good fishing!!
